The Senior Service Advisor plays a crucial role in ensuring customer satisfaction by providing professional service advice, coordinating vehicle repairs, and maintaining strong communication between customers and the workshop team. This role requires technical expertise, excellent customer service skills, and the ability to manage workflow efficiently.
Key Responsibilities:
Greet customers, understand their vehicle concerns, and document service requests.
Provide expert advice on vehicle maintenance, repairs, and service schedules.
Offer transparent explanations of repair procedures, timelines, and cost estimates.
Address customer queries, complaints, and follow up to ensure customer satisfaction.
Prepare and manage job cards, detailing customer concerns and service requirements.
Ensure proper documentation of work orders, service history, and approvals.
Coordinate with technicians and workshop controllers to schedule and prioritize tasks.
Monitor job progress and update customers on repair status.
Liaise between customers and workshop technicians to ensure accurate diagnosis and repair.
Verify completed repairs by performing quality checks and test drives when necessary.
Recommend additional services or preventive maintenance based on vehicle condition.
Upsell service packages, extended warranties, and additional repairs based on vehicle needs.
Promote value-added services such as detailing, wheel alignment, or battery replacement.
Ensure all work aligns with the company's pricing policies and customer approvals.
Ensure adherence to company policies, manufacturer guidelines, and safety standards.
Maintain a clean and organized service area to enhance efficiency and professionalism.
Maintain accurate service records and generate daily/weekly reports on workshop performance.
Assist in warranty claim processing and insurance-related documentation when required.
